Output ddbf805919e37dae3c896d5f4fa232eec3e17715951eed209f2a5bb7a6f74dfa:1

value
734806600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9942ea0749338ceb9b5664b28f5a1da8c830c8cf OP_EQUALVERIFY OP_CHECKSIG
address
1EyNYdSmKeepfm2ZqPGk9eDL6RpUqb5wwV
transaction
ddbf805919e37dae3c896d5f4fa232eec3e17715951eed209f2a5bb7a6f74dfa
confirmations
564328
spent
true